php curl long polling

Is long polling allowed on php curl? How can I make a long polling request? I am currently using ajax to call a php file which makes a get call, but I want to do long polling is there anything I could do?

$curl = curl_init();

curl_setopt_array($curl, array(
CURLOPT_RETURNTRANSFER => 1,
CURLOPT_URL => 'http://testcURL.com/?item1=value&item2=value2',
CURLOPT_USERAGENT => 'Codular Sample cURL Request'
));

$resp = curl_exec($curl);

How can I modify for long polling? I am new to this so any help is appreciated